This community stands out as a wonderfully welcoming place to live, strikingly not a 55+ enclave and drawing friendly people from across the country who come together to live and play here. Reviewers consistently describe a sense of warmth and inclusivity, anchored by a well-run, well-maintained neighborhood that offers plenty of elbow room and green space. The sentiment is clear: the people make the place, and many residents say the Iive-in experience is defined by the character and friendliness of their neighbors.
The vibe here is punctuated by the people themselves. Many comments celebrate the residents as "the best," paired with notes about a very friendly, well-kept, pretty neighborhood. The sense of community is reinforced by positive remarks about the staff and the general maintenance of the area. A common refrain is simply "It's nice" or "Beautiful with friendly neighborhood," underscoring a consistent appreciation for the atmosphere and the everyday interactions that make living here pleasant.
Location is a strong selling point. The community is described as being prime and close to everything that matters - dining, shopping, beaches, medical care, and entertainment. One reviewer highlights a remarkable commute advantage, noting it's about a 12-minute door-to-door drive to RSW Airport, which many would find incredibly convenient. The combination of proximity to amenities and ease of access helps explain why so many residents feel the location amplifies the overall quality of life here.
Amenities play a central role in the positive impressions. The property is praised for its well-kept amenities and active social life, with particular praise for the community pool, which is described as great, busy, clean, and safe. A decent gym adds to the routine options for residents, and a nicely appointed party room offers space for gatherings. Across multiple reviews, phrases like "beautiful," "pristine," and "very nice" recur, reinforcing the sense that the community invests in facilities that support a healthy, active, and social lifestyle, along with a steady cadence of planned activities.
However, no review would be complete without a candid note about governance and management. Several comments touch on the HOA, describing it as having changed hands two to three times in the last five years and suggesting that leadership sometimes prioritizes the association's interests over individual needs. While this doesn't erase the overall appeal of the community, it introduces a layer of complexity that some residents experience as a source of friction or frustration. The overall tone remains hopeful, with many residents continuing to value the well-kept environment and amenities even as they navigate HOA dynamics.
Environmental and weather-related challenges are a clear caveat in the collective experience. A significant concern is excessive flooding and drainage delays observed after recent storms, including Irma. Some residents report that streets take a long time to drain, a situation that makes it difficult to drive home safely unless a larger vehicle is involved. One resident even notes personal home damage during Irma and expresses a cautious stance about future purchases in similar developments. The HOA's stance that there is nothing wrong with drainage contrasts with firsthand experience of standing water and slow drainage, shaping a nuanced view: the community can be wonderful, but drainage and flood responses are a real consideration for potential buyers and current residents alike.
In sum, the community presents a compelling combination of warmth, beauty, convenience, and strong amenities that make it an appealing place to live. The consensus is one of high praise: fabulous at times, consistently nice, and always well-kept. Residents enjoy close proximity to essential services and entertainment, a vibrant social scene, and a nurturing neighborhood feel. At the same time, the experience includes practical concerns about HOA leadership and, more notably, drainage and flood management in severe weather. For many, these considerations are a manageable trade-off for residing in a place described as gorgeous, friendly, and well located.
